A Masterpiece of Elegance and Complexity

 

The Domaine Sylvain Cathiard Romanée-Saint-Vivant Grand Cru 2017 is a remarkable expression of this esteemed vineyard, showcasing the finesse and depth characteristic of the appellation. With only 0.17 hectares under vine, production is extremely limited, making this wine a rare gem. ​

Tasting Notes

Presents an exuberantly fresh and restrained nose, offering a panoply of spice elements to the primarily red berry fruit aromas. On the palate, it is full-bodied, enveloping, and multidimensional, with stunning concentration and depth at the core. The ample chassis of fine, satiny tannins is entirely cloaked in succulent fruit, leading to a long and delineated finish

Pairings

This Grand Cru pairs exquisitely with dishes such as roasted duck breast, venison stew, or game birds like quail. Its depth and complexity also complement aged cheeses, enhancing the overall dining experience

Decant

For 1 to 2 hours is recommended to allow the wine to fully express its aromatic profile and soften its tannins, enhancing the overall tasting experience

Drinking Window

2025 to 2040. While approachable in its youth, this wine will benefit from additional cellaring, with the potential to develop further complexity and depth over the next two decades
